Camille Rodriguez (she/her/ella) is the Stern Breakthrough Scholars and Berkley Achievement Scholars Programs Graduate Fellow at New York University. She focuses on working with undergraduate scholars of diverse backgrounds on career and leadership development, and is pursuing a Master’s degree in Higher Education and Student Affairs. During her undergraduate career at the University of Connecticut, Camille was a Resident Assistant, Mentor and Program Coordinator for Mentoring, Educating, & Transforming to Achieve Success (METAS) under the Puerto Rican/Latin American Cultural Center, DE&I Career Ambassador for Undocumented Students at the Center for Career Development, and Social Media Chair for the student organization Distinguished and Motivated Academic Scholars (DAMAS). Camille’s professional goal in the field of Higher Education is to assist the advancement of Students of Color at their institution.
